Review ::: Nick Pilon, Ferry Corsten, & Marco G @ ARIA ::: Sept. 2
Nick's set = pumping, good job setting up for Ferry
Ferry's set = boring, melodic trance for the first two hours or so, then switched it up to some of the more danceable stuff, followed by electro to close out the set. Encored with "Rock Your Body" and the place went nuts. Some tracks I can recall Ferry dropping; Watch Out, Fire, L.E.F., Possession, I Love You (LP version) [which was sick to hear in a club environ btw], Junk, & PH's "Adrenaline" Don't remember too much other than that except for that whatever track he closed his set out with was fucking monstrous (ID anyone???)
Marco's set = first two hours were nice and diverse, the last hour all the tracks kinda sounded the same, although this may be attributed to my just being too tired to really tell the difference. Tracks spun were like a hybrid of electro and tech-trance.
crowd = at any given point in the night, even when it was packed, there was still room on the dancefloor to get down, unlike the last Ferry show (or was it April?) Anyways, that was nice.
TA's = SeanMP, TylerM, Light78, Selma (sorry, forgot your TA name), Enjoy, that crazy Caela girl.
overall rating = 8.5/10 Great night overall, not better than the April show IMO.
